rvec
i have no idea how you'd want to do this without javascript. Although I think the new joomla has something build in, but I am not sure about that.

To add the google HTML code (the ads) you have to put it in the template manually. I don't have a lot of experience with joomla so there might be a template editor in the admin interface, but if there isn't you should just open the template dir and try to find the file in which the place of the ads is written. There remove the ads and put your own.
